A sodium ion based organic radical battery has been developed using a polynorbornene derivative radical polymer as the cathode active material. The electrochemical performances of the battery are preliminarily investigated, showing the cyclability of the battery. The battery delivers a discharge capacity of 75 mAh g(-1) at the 1st cycle and a capacity retention of 48 mAh g(-1) at the 50th cycle.
